The 4HF1 belongs to the esteemed Isuzu H-series of engines. It is a four-stroke, overhead cam, water-cooled engine known for being exceptionally durable. It utilizes a mechanical direct injection system (typically a VE-type rotary pump), which makes it a favorite for mechanics who prefer less reliance on complicated electronics. The confusion typically stems from Isuzu's modular naming convention. In Isuzu's engine nomenclature, the leading number designates the number of cylinders. Thus, the 4-Series (like the 4HF1, 4HG1, and 4HK1) are all 4-cylinder engines, while the 6-Series (such as the 6HE1 or 6HK1) are the 6-cylinder equivalents utilized in heavier-duty applications.
